Students, don’t miss this incredible opportunity to be a part of a committee that advises the University of Washington Provost, who serves as the chief academic and budget officer of the university.  The Provost Advisory Committee for Students, or PACS, is a student-led and operated group that meets weekly year round to craft budgeting principles for the Provost and to advise her on matters related to annual budgets, tuition, financial aid, long-term planning, and admissions.  Undergraduate students interested in policy analysis, research, university budgeting priorities, and who wish to have an impact in top level university planning and decision making are encouraged to apply!
